#fd95a4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fd95a4 is composed of 99.2% red, 58.4%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.1% magenta, 35.2%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 351.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.3% and a lightness of 78.8%. #fd95a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fb2b49.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

Shades and Tints of #fd95a4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0002 is the darkest color, while #fff5f7 is the lightest one.
